Ricoh joins WIPO GREEN and provides 83 patented environmental technologies to contribute to solving social issues
TOKYO, 12 March 2021 – Ricoh Company, Ltd. has joined WIPO GREEN as a contributing partner. WIPO Green is an international platform, operated by the World Intellectual Property Organization (WIPO) of the United Nations, that connects green technology providers and seekers of eco-friendly technology solutions through its marketplace and network.
As part of its participation in WIPO GREEN, Ricoh will register the following two groups of patented technologies (83 patents) with a focus on technologies that are considered to be effective for environmental conservation through demonstration tests.
- Industrial wastewater treatment technology by high temperature and high-pressure water oxidation (17 patents): Technology to improve the efficiency and durability of high-temperature, high-pressure submerged combustion systems for detoxification treatment of organic industrial wastewater
- Dry washing technology with thin pieces of media (66 patents): Dry washing technology that enables the cleaning of adhered soil using media such as resin film instead of solvent or water
Ricoh will continue to provide environment-related patent technologies that contribute to the preservation of the global environment.
